About Spring Lake Alternative Education
Spring Lake Alternative Education is a public high school in Spring Lake, MI, part of Spring Lake Public Schools. Spring Lake Alternative Education serves approximately 15 students, and covers grades 9th-12th, and has a 15:1 student-teacher ratio. MySchoolScout does not publish a rating for this profile because there is not enough verified data to rate it fairly.
Structured state assessment records for Spring Lake Alternative Education show 23%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2021) and 35%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2021). Based on limited data: 0% component coverage.
What Parents Should Know
At 15 students, Spring Lake Alternative Education is on the smaller side. That usually buys more individual attention and teachers who know every kid by name, with the trade-off of fewer electives and extracurriculars than a larger school can staff. Ask what activities it actually offers.

Why doesn't this school have a score?
We don't have enough verified data to rate this school fairly. This can happen when a school is very new, very small, or has limited test score reporting to the state.
Our rating model requires at least 2 of 4 data components (academics, student progress, college readiness, and resources) to generate a meaningful score. Schools below this threshold receive a Limited Profile to avoid misleading ratings.
